Buncombe County Schools outlines $152M in priority requests, urges cash flow for W.D. Williams while bond is pending
Summary
Buncombe County Schools presented a grouped list of roughly 40 capital requests and highlighted W.D. Williams as an urgent construction priority—district officials said they will run out of funds this summer unless additional cash flow is provided; the district also urged a November bond referendum to refinance Article 39 and support major projects.
Buncombe County Schools presented its priority list to the School Capital Fund Commission on March 30 and pressed the commission to consider short-term cash flow to avoid construction stoppage at W.D. Williams while a potential November bond remains uncertain.
